# FinClip SDK 使用清单
本版本生效日期:2021年7月14日
本版本更新日期:2023年10月19日
我们将定期更新此清单,以更清晰地展示 FinClip 与第三方合作或使用第三方功能,来完善 FinClip 产品和服务体验的情况。我们会对 SDK 的接入和使用进行符合互联网行业通常能力的审核,以保障你的个人信息安全。
也请您理解,即便我们尽可能地及时更新此清单,但在一定情况下仍可能会滞后于 FinClip 实际使用的情况。请注意,第三方 SDK 可能因为其版本升级、策略调整等原因导致数据处理类型存在一定变化,具体请以其公示的官方说明为准。
什么是 SDK
SDK 全称 Software Development Kit ,通常翻译为软件开发工具包。是指用于为特定的软件包、软件框架、硬件平台、操作系统等创建应用软件的开发工具的集合。
# 1. FinClip 小程序 SDK 收集的信息
温馨提示
当您使用 FinClip 获取小程序运行能力时,FinClip 小程序 SDK 可能会根据小程序业务需要向您申请隐私或数据权限,以下是 FinClip 小程序 SDK 的收集信息的相关内容(您也可以点击这里了解详情)。
SDK 名称 | 功能类型 | 使用目的 | 收集数据类型 | 第三方隐私政策链接 |
---|---|---|---|---|
FinClip 小程序 SDK | 小程序容器 | 在 App 中提供独立安全的小程序SDK | 手机终端标识信息、IP、MAC地址;系统类型、系统版本、手机厂商、手机型号 | https://www.finclip.com/mop/document/operate/privacy-policy.html |
# 2. SDK 使用清单(Web 服务)
温馨提示
当您使用 FinClip SaaS 环境时,我们在Web 端(www.finclip.com)
中可能使用以下 SDK ,用于数据分析或用户体验优化,以下是第三方 SDK 的名称及其收集信息的相关内容。
请注意
以下环境仅存在于 FinClip SaaS 环境,您使用的社区版,私有化版本不存在以下 SDK。
SDK 名称 | 第三方厂商名称 | 功能类型 | 使用目的 | 收集数据类型 | 第三方隐私政策链接 |
---|---|---|---|---|---|
百度统计 | 北京百度网讯科技有限公司 | 数据统计与错误分析 | 使用百度网页与移动端统计优化 FinClip 用户体验,记录错误日志 | 设备标识信息、地理位置、网络信息 | https://tongji.baidu.com/web/help/article?id=330 |
微信开放平台 | 深圳市腾讯计算机系统有限公司 | 社交分享与第三方支付 | 使用应用中内容分享至微信好友与朋友圈,支持微信支付能力 | 设备标识信息 | https://support.weixin.qq.com/cgi-bin/mmsupportacctnodeweb-bin/pages/ONwPihxKd82RAkIJ |
Posthog | PostHog Inc | 数据统计分析 | 记录错误分析,优化 FinClip 用户体验 | 设备标识信息、网络信息 | https://posthog.com/privacy |
Google Analytics | Google LLC | 数据统计分析 | 使用谷歌分析统计优化 FinClip 用户体验 | 设备标识信息、地理位置、网络信息 | https://policies.google.com/privacy?hl=zh-CN |
Hotjar | Hotjar Ltd | 数据统计分析 | 使用 Hotjar 优化 FinClip 用户体验 | 设备标识信息、网络信息 | https://www.hotjar.com/legal/policies/privacy/ |
# 3. SDK 使用清单(App 产品)
温馨提示
当您使用 FinClip SaaS 环境时,我们在移动端 APP
中可能使用以下 SDK ,用于数据分析或用户体验优化,以下是第三方 SDK 的名称及其收集信息的相关内容。
请注意
以下环境仅存在于 FinClip SaaS 环境,您使用的社区版,私有化版本不存在以下 SDK。
SDK 名称 | 第三方厂商名称 | 功能类型 | 使用目的 | 收集数据类型 | 第三方隐私政策链接 |
---|---|---|---|---|---|
百度统计 | 北京百度网讯科技有限公司 | 数据统计分析 | 优化 FinClip 用户体验 | 设备标识信息、地理位置、网络信息 | https://tongji.baidu.com/web/help/article?id=330 |
微信开放平台 | 深圳市腾讯计算机系统有限公司 | 社交分享,第三方支付 | 支持微信授权分享与微信支付 | 设备标识信息 | https://support.weixin.qq.com/cgi-bin/mmsupportacctnodeweb-bin/pages/ONwPihxKd82RAkIJ |
号码认证 | 深圳市腾讯计算机系统有限公司 | 手机号码一键登录 | 优化 FinClip APP 用户体验 | 网络信息 | https://cloud.tencent.com/document/product/1415/65372 |
移动推送 TPNS | 深圳市腾讯计算机系统有限公司 | 移动消息推送 | 见附录 2.2 内容 | 设备标识信息、网络信息、应用信息、应用数据 | https://privacy.qq.com/document/preview/8565a4a2d26e480187ed86b0cc81d727 |
高德地图 | 高德软件有限公司 | 地图能力 | 地图相关能力演示与调用 | 地理位置信息 | https://lbs.amap.com/pages/privacy/ |
百度地图 | 北京百度网讯科技有限公司 | 地图能力 | 地图相关能力演示与调用 | 地理位置信息 | https://lbsyun.baidu.com/index.php?title=openprivacy |
腾讯地图 | 深圳市腾讯计算机系统有限公司 | 地图能力 | 地图相关能力演示与调用 | 地理位置信息 | https://lbs.qq.com/userAgreements/agreements/privacy |
Agora 极速直播 | 上海兆言网络科技有限公司 | 直播能力 | 优化FinClip用户体验 | 设备标识信息、网络信息、麦克风、摄像头信息 | https://doc.shengwang.cn/basics/security/privacy |
移动认证 | 中移(苏州)软件技术有限公司 | 一键登录 | 优化FinClip用户体验 | 设备标识信息、网络信息 | https://ecloud.10086.cn/op-help-center/doc/article/27419 |
支付宝分享 SDK | 支付宝(中国)网络技术有限公司 | 分享 | 完善FinClip 功能 | 设备标识信息、网络信息 | https://opendocs.alipay.com/open/54/104508 |
# 4. 第三方 SDK 获取个人信息明细
# 4.1 百度统计 SDK 中获取了如下个人信息
信息类型 | 使用目的 | 使用场景 |
---|---|---|
设备信息与日志信息 | 为帮助开发者使用统计、分析服务,以便开发者了解其最终用户如何使用其移动应用程序。 | SDK 直接收集 |
应用程序列表信息与设备信息 | 为帮助开发者统计最终用户设备中各个移动应用的活跃情况,以便开发者分析并优化其移动应用程序功能和体验。 | SDK 直接收集 |
剪切板中的口令、链接等内容 | 为帮助开发者向最终用户提供信息内容的跳转、分享功能,以便用户进行信息分享或接收被分享的信息 | SDK 直接收集 |
# 4.2 微信开放平台 SDK 中获取了如下个人信息
信息类型 | 使用目的 | 使用场景 |
---|---|---|
用户在第三方应用中主动选择的图片或内容 | 让用户使用分享/收藏到微信功能,分享图片等内容到微信朋友圈或微信收藏 | 用户触发分享功能时 |
用户主动选择的微信头像、昵称信息 | 让用户使用微信头像、昵称登录第三方应用 | 用户授权后 |
用户发起支付时第三方应用生成的微信支付订单标识,及用户进行支付操作后的本次支付是否成功的状态信息 | 让用户在第三方应用中使用微信支付功能 | 用户触发微信支付时 |
# 4.3 号码认证 SDK 中获取了如下个人信息
信息类型 | 使用目的 | 使用场景 |
---|---|---|
网络类型 | 采集用于判断当前网络是 Wi-Fi 还是数据,用于精确取号 | 实现电话号码一键认证注册、登录时收集 |
Wi-FI 类型 | 采集判断当前网络状态,用于取号特定情况 | 实现电话号码一键认证注册、登录时收集 |
运营商信息 | 采集用于判断运营商归属 | 实现电话号码一键认证注册、登录时收集 |
imsi(仅 Android) | 业务逻辑处理需要(识别双卡和换卡) | 实现电话号码一键认证注册、登录时收集 |
手机型号 | 采集用于判断终端类型,用于确定一键登录的终端适配方案 | 实现电话号码一键认证注册、登录时收集 |
IP 地址 | 调用 SDK 预取号接口、获取一键登录或验证 Token 接口时使用 | 实现电话号码一键认证注册、登录时收集 |
idfv(仅 iOS) | 用于问题定位 | 实现电话号码一键认证注册、登录时收集 |
# 4.4 移动推动 TPNS SDK 中获取了如下个人信息
信息类型 | 使用目的 | 使用场景 |
---|---|---|
厂商、机型 | 用于判断用户的的手机类型,分别走不同的厂商通道。 | 推送时识别用户通道 |
Android/iOS 系统版本 | 支持第三方根据不同系统版本推送不同的消息内容。 | 下发标签推送 |
系统语言 | 支持第三方根据不同系统语言,推送不同的语言内容。 | 给设备进行推送 |
设备分辨率 | 支持根据不同的分辨率推送不同的图片。 | 进行包含图片相关推送时 |
时区 | 支持全球范围推送,规划对不同时区定时推送。 | 下发定时推送或不同时区推送时 |
设备启动时间 | 通过判断设备是否开机,用于智能推送。设备未开机时缓存消息,设备开机时立即推送消息。 | 推送消息进行离线缓存时 |
国家编码 | 支持对不同国家推送不同的消息内容。 | 进行地域推送时 |
网络类型(例如 Wi-FI、3G、4G) | 支持 Wi-FI 环境下推送视频 其他环境下推送文字和图片。 | 进行推送时 |
设备信息(手机型号、内核参数、SDCard信息等) | a. 用于推送用户设备统计及设置SDK缓存大小,避免缓存过大影响推送功能; b. 用于判断是否是真机,在推送时可以过滤掉虚拟机,防止黑产及外部恶意攻击。 | a. SDK 运行整个过程; b. 建立推送链接时识别设备。 |
网络状态 | 用于判设备是否在线,若设备在线则立即推送消息,若设备不在线则缓存消息。 | 建立推送链接时识别设备 |
ram、rom | a. 用于识别设备内存大小以及存储大小,在推送时选择最佳分辨率,提升推送效果; b. 用于判断是否是真机,在推送时可以过滤掉虚拟机,防止黑产及外部恶意攻击。 | a. SDK初始化及下发推送时; b. 建立推送链接时识别设备。 |
IDFV | a. 根据IDFV进行推送; b. 用于判断是否是真机,在推送时可以过滤掉虚拟机,防止黑产及外部恶意攻击。 | a. 根据IDFV下发推送时; b. 建立推送链接时识别设备。 |
通知栏开关状态 | 用于判断通知栏开关状态,对于关闭的应用不下发推送。 | 判断是否需要下发推送 |
第三方版本 | 支持第三方根据不同版本推送不同的消息内容。 | 进行标签推送以及推送用户统计时 |
终端IP | 用于网络链路优化。 | 终端用户推送链路接入的全流程 |
运营商代号 | 用于判断网络类型和网络状态,设备可就近接入,缩短推送下发路径,提高推送效率。 | 终端用户推送链路接入的全流程 |
推送流程中产生的送达、点击、曝光等数据 | 用于推送统计以及错误分析。 | 进行推送业务数据统计时 |
# 4.5 高德地图 SDK 中获取了如下个人信息
信息类型 | 使用目的 | 使用场景 |
---|---|---|
位置信息(经纬度、精确位置、粗略位置) | 为了给应用返回用户位置信息,并供开发者基于用户的位置信息提供相应服务;为了便于提供实时路况和路况预测服务,我们会对用户的位置信息进行数据统计和分析,并基于此对交通拥堵状况作判断 | 用户触发定位于地图功能时 |
设备信息(如IP 地址、GNSS信息、WiFi状态、WiFi参数、WiFi列表、SSID、BSSID、基站信息、WiFi信号强度的信息、蓝牙信息、传感器信息(矢量、加速度、压力)、设备信号强度信息、外部存储目录) | 为了帮助开发者向用户提供定位、辅助定位,实现给开发者提供最终用户更精准的位置信息 | 用户触发定位于地图功能时 |
设备标识信息(IDFA、OAID)、当前应用信息(应用名、应用版本号)、设备参数及系统信息(系统属性、设备型号、操作系统、运营商信息) | 为了提供定位服务准确性和成功率,追踪、排查、诊断、统计服务中的各类问题,保障产品和服务安全正常运行 | 用户触发定位于地图功能时 |
# 4.6 百度地图 SDK 中获取了如下个人信息
信息类型 | 使用目的 | 使用场景 |
---|---|---|
设备信息(包括设备标识信息(Android ID、IDFA、IDFV)、系统信息(操作系统版本、设备品牌及型号、设备配置)和应用信息(应用名) 、外部存储目录) | 为了提升定位服务准确性和成功率,为特定连续定位场景提供持续定位服务,并向您提供问题追踪、排查、诊断服务并进行数据统计,以保障产品和服务安全正常运行 | 用户触发定位于地图功能时 |
位置信息(可能包括经纬度、GNSS信息、WiFi网关地址、BSSID、SSID、WiFi信号强度、WiFi状态、WiFi参数、WiFi列表、基站ID数据信息、运营商信息、设备信号强度信息、IP地址、蓝牙信息和传感器信息(加速度,陀螺仪、方向、压力、旋转矢量、光照、磁力计)) | 为了给开发者应用返回您的精确或粗略位置信息,帮助开发者基于您的位置信息向您提供相关服务。其中传感器信息仅在隧道等特定连续定位场景使用,用来为您提供持续定位服务。 | 用户触发定位于地图功能时 |
网络信息(如移动网络、WiFi网络) | 为了提升定位服务准确性和成功率,向您提供问题追踪、排查、诊断服务并进行数据统计,以保障产品和服务安全正常运行 | 用户触发定位于地图功能时 |
# 4.7 腾讯地图 SDK 中获取了如下个人信息
信息类型 | 使用目的 | 使用场景 |
---|---|---|
OAID | 用户定位,处理用户反馈定位问题和反作弊 | 用户定位 |
IDFV | 用户定位,处理用户反馈定位问题和反作弊 | 用户定位 |
系统属性 | 处理不同系统属性的定位策略 | 用户定位,适配不同手机厂商对定位原始信息的处理策略,防止系统属性不兼容造成SDK崩溃及定位精度大幅下降,保证SDK在所有机型中能够正常使用 |
操作系统及版本 | 处理不同系统版本的定位策略 | 用户定位,判断系统版本避免系统接口不同造成SDK崩溃及定位精度大幅下降,保证SDK在所有系统中都能够正常使用 |
系统设置 | 处理用户位置服务开关是否打开的定位策略 | 用户定位,防止SDK接入版本不兼容造成系统崩溃,同时在不同设置下提供更合理的定位能力,排查定位失败问题 |
设备型号 | 兼容不同手机厂商的定位策略 | 用户定位,适配不同手机厂商对定位原始信息的处理策略,防止SDK接入机型不兼容造成崩溃及定位精度大幅下降,保证SDK在所有机型中能够正常使用 |
运营商基站信息(Cell id) | 向用户提供定位服务 | 用户定位 |
WIFI信息(WiFi状态、WIFI参数、附近的WIFI列表、连接的WIFI) | 向用户提供定位服务 | 用户定位 |
传感器信息(重力传感器、陀螺仪传感器 、加速度传感器 、磁场传感器 、旋转矢量传感器 ) | 辅助定位功能,在定位丢失时能推导预测定位点。其中旋转矢量传感器 用于获得屏幕朝向 | 用户定位 |
蓝牙信息 | 向用户提供定位服务 | 用户定位 |
设备运动数据 | 提供了设备姿态数据,用于判断手机在当前空间的位置和姿态 | 针对步骑行等户外运动场景做的定位效果优化 |
精确位置信息(GPS信息) | 向用户提供定位服务 | 用户定位 |
BSSID | 向用户提供定位服务 | 用户定位 |
SSID | 向用户提供定位服务 | 用户定位 |
SIM卡状态 | 向用户提供定位服务 | 用来判断用户是否可以使用基站定位,从而提供正确的定位结果 |
位置服务获取 | 向用户提供定位服务 | 用户定位,持续获取用户位置 |
电话状态获取 | 向用户提供定位服务 | 用户定位,用于获取基站状态的变化,获取基站定位 |
网络运营商名称 | 向用户提供定位服务 | 用户定位,处理用户反馈的和运营商类型相关的定位问题 |
手机制式 | 向用户提供定位服务 | 用户定位,处理用户反馈的手机信号类型相关的定位问题 |
# 4.8 Agora 极速直播 SDK 中获取了如下个人信息
- 在 Agora 极速直播(实时流数据) SDK 中用户产生的音视频数据不会由声网存储该类数据;
- 服务/运营相关数据,如服务日志、网络日志、性能数据、功能数据等数据,声网会每 30 天删除一次该类数据。
# 4.9 移动认证 SDK 中获取了如下个人信息
信息类型 | 使用目的 | 使用场景 |
---|---|---|
蜂窝网络权限 | 性能分析,分2G、3G、4G三种情况;分析不同网络环境对取号成功率和时延的影响,进行针对性优化 | 调用预取号接口 |
IDFV | 用于问题定位(为了定位取号失败的原因) | 首次安装 App 并且 SDK 首次运行时使用 |
网络类型 | 性能分析,分仅数据流量、仅 Wi-Fi、数据流量 + Wi-Fi 三种情况;分析不同网络环境对取号成功率和时延的影响,进行针对性优化 | 调用 SDK 预取号接口、获取一键登录或验证 Token 接口时使用 |
网络访问权限 | 判断当前网络是 Wi-Fi 还是数据,用于精确取号 | 正常请求时用到,SDK 上报 |
运营商信息 | 判断运营商归属 | SDK 初始化时用到 |
Wi-Fi 状态 | 请求前判断 Wi-Fi 是否开启 | 调用功能接口的前置检查 |
网络通道切换 | 切换网络通道 | Wi-Fi 和蜂窝网络双开时需要切换到蜂窝网络通道 |
手机型号 | 判断终端类型,用于确定一键登录的终端适配方案 | 调用 SDK 预取号接口、获取一键登录或验证 Token 接口时使用 |
IP 地址 | SDK 功能使用必需信息 | 调用 SDK 预取号接口、获取一键登录或验证 Token 接口时使用 |
# 4.10 支付宝分享 SDK 中获取了如下个人信息
信息类型 | 使用目的 | 使用场景 |
---|---|---|
读取剪切板 | 提供分享功能 | 用户点击分享到支付宝时 |